First, I had to ignore the advice of a friend who had a Lido 14. On the Lido, he said he would put in the tack pin with his mast lying over the transom. After connecting both shrouds, he'd push up the mast and connect the forestay. Sounded easy, but I had to discover that this is impossible on a C14.2 due to the cross sectional shape of the mast, position of tack pin, etc. At least that's how it is on my boat.
